Author Topic: Nationals vs Giants, Game 3  (Read 26875 times)

0 Members and 4 Guests are viewing this topic.

Offline TylerDC

  • Posts: 5962
  • The Future.
Re: Nationals vs Giants, Game 3
« Reply #575: July 06, 2012, 12:36:29 AM »
Didn't get to post during the game (busy buying an iMac <3), but I'll say it now.

What a game! So many clutch hits toward the end. No quit. Awesome.